Студопедия

Главная страница Случайная страница

Разделы сайта

А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атикаИ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ханикаО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торикаСо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ансыХимияЧерчениеЭкологияЭкономикаЭлектроника






Арифметические и логические основы ЦУМП






ЦИФРОВЫЕ УСТРОЙСТВА И МИКРОПРОЦЕССОРЫ

 

Задания на контрольную работу

и методические указания к её выполнению

для студентов РЭФ

заочной формы обучения

 

 

Новосибирск

 

68I.325.5-I8I.4(07)

 

 

Составители:

 

А.М.Сажнев, канд.техн.наук, доц.

А.В.Никулин, ассистент

 

Рецензент

 

 

Работа подготовлена на кафедре радиоприемных

и радиопередающих устройств

 

© Новосибирский государственный

технический университет, 2016 г.

 

 

Оглавление

1. Общие положения…………………………………………..4

2. Выбор варианта задания……………………………………4

3. Задание на контрольную работу…………………………..4

3.1. Арифметические и логические основы ЦУМП………….4

3.2. Синтез счетчика……………………………………………7

4. Методические указания и пояснения к работе…………….9

4.1. Двоичные счетчики……………………………………….9

4.2. Счетчики с произвольным основанием…………………13

5. Оформление контрольной работы………………………..16

6. Список литературы…………………………………………16

Приложение……………………………………………………17

Общие положения

Контрольная работа по курсу «Цифровые устройства и микропроцессоры» (ЦУМП) направлена на приобретение практических навыков по синтезу узлов цифровых вычислительных устройств и предполагает знание всех основных разделов теоретического курса. Этот курс включает: арифметические и логические основы цифровой техники, запись и схемную реализацию функций алгебры логики, комбинационные и последовательностные устройства, конечные автоматы, структуры микропроцессоров, микропроцессорных систем и принципы их программирования.

Каждый студент выполняет контрольную работу, состоящую из двух заданий:

Задание 1 – Арифметические и логические основы ЦУМП

Задание 2 – Синтез счётчика.

 

Выбор варианта задания

Номер варианта задания выбирается по четырем последним цифрам индивидуального шифра, из которых две первые есть номер группы, а две последние - номер студента в группе. Следует перемножить эти пары цифр и принять за номер варианта две последние цифры получен­ного результата. Например, студент, имеющий шифр 30221218, выпол­няет вариант 16 (12*18 = 216).

Контрольная работа, выполненная не по своему варианту, не засчи­тывается.

 

Задание на контрольную работу

Арифметические и логические основы ЦУМП

Задание содержит две задачи:

- выполнить арифметические преобразования в различных системах счисления;

- реализовать логическую функцию четырёх переменных.

Задача1. Выполнить следующие арифметические операции по преобразованию систем счисления:

а) исходное десятичное число (табл.1), содержащее целую и дробную

части, заданное в форме с фиксированной запятой (точкой), перевести

в двоичную, в двоично- десятичную (код 8421) и в

шестнадцатеричную системы счисления;

б) исходное число в 16-ричной системе счисления (табл.2) представить

в двоично-десятичной системе счисления (код 8421) и в десятичной

системе счисления;

в) исходные десятичные числа (табл. 3), перевести в двоично-

десятичную систему (код 8421), сложить алгебраически,

предварительно представив отрицательные числа в дополнительном

коде, а результат – в десятичной системе счисления;

г) исходное число из табл. 1 представить в форме с плавающейзапятой

(точкой) с точностью до четвертого десятичного знака после запятой.


 

Таблица 1

Предпоследняя цифра шифра Последняя цифра варианта
         
  371.135 258.341 236.712 148.124 124.261
  157.913 126.145 234.611 791.314 236.910
  245.678 346.112 478.245 145.124 235.113
  236.711 139.123 178.124 235.132 136.891
  214.145 124.561 148.245 367.415 368.123
  345.810 125.131 378.121 135.810 341.213
  235.912 345.801 145.614 461.245 246.131
  346.721 125.314 236.811 456.714 234.232
  361.123 134.115 279.103 568.297 689.435
  158.214 237.125 345.281 248.135 123.101

Продолжение таблицы 1

Предпоследняя цифра шифра Последняя цифра варианта
         
  156.814 136.112 145.114 135.121 138.315
  346.213 245.314 345.213 241.413 124.101
  458.112 247.211 269.131 679.451 691.314
  136.101 126.141 257.101 345.131 245.913
  368.219 678.121 157.123 679.141 129.141
  167.891 129.213 367.112 789.131 246.211
  234.135 135.121 378.121 246.135 236.712
  456.811 124.411 459.145 126.812 451.121
  236.711 141.415 145.610 367.913 589.123
  467.159 246.191 691.214 357.149 571.532

 

Таблица 2

Предпослед- няя цифра Последняя цифра варианта
                   
  2FH 2EH 2DH 3CH 3AH 3BH 41H 57H A8H B7H
  9CH 9DH 9EH 9FH A0H A1H A2H A3H A4H A5H
  A6H A7H A8H A9H AAH ABH ACH ADH AEH AFH
  B0H B1H B2H B3H B4H B5H B6H B7H B8H B9H
  BAH BBH BCH BDH BEH BFH 96H 97H 98H 99H
  4AH 5BH 6CH 7DH 8EH 9FH 77H 78H 79H 85H
  E1H E0H DFH DEH DDH DCH DBH DAH D9H D8H
  EBH EAH E9H E8H E7H E6H E5H E4H E3H E2H
  F5H FF4H F3H F2H F1H F0H EFH EEH EDH ECH
  FFH FEH FDH FCH FBH FAH F9H F8H F7H F6H

Таблица 3

 

Предпослед- няя цифра Последняя цифра варианта
                   
  -26 -54   -60 63-   -67   -73 -33
    -28         -24    
  -28 -56   -61     -68   -75  
    -79   -27     -25    
          -56 -36        
-14 -74   -44     -49 -37 -41 -72
                     
-91   -28 -32 -34 -26 -28   -24 -26
  -36                  
  -65 -46 -28 -28 -27 -25 -23 -24 -25
                     
-75 -28 -23 -22 -21   -18 -25 -85 -84
              -43 -53 -51 -49
-23 -25 -99 -73 -48 -29        
  -33 -35 -37 -39            
        -39 -53 -51 -50 -47 -23
            -73 -68 -67 -65 -69
-23 -25 -24 -23 -28          
  -27 -28 -29 -30 -31          
          -60 -61 -60 -62 -64

 

Задача2. Логическая функция четырёх переменных x1, x2, x3, x4 имеет истинное значение на тех наборах входных переменных, которые эквивалентны десятичным числам, указанным в табл. 4, т. е. заданы в числовом виде. Требуется:

а) построить таблицу истинности функции четырёх указанных переменных и записать для нее СДНФ и СКНФ.

б) минимизировать полученную функцию графическим методом Карно-Вейча и (или) аналитически, используя законы алгебры логики.

в) на основании полученной минимальной (тупиковой) формы

переключательной функции построить логическую схему на

микросхемах произвольной серии.

 

Таблица 4

Предпос ледняя цифра Последняя цифра варианта
         
  0, 3, 7, 10, 11, 13, 15 2, 5, 8, 12, 13, 14, 15 0, 2, 3, 6, 7, 12, 13 1, 4, 8, 10, 11, 12, 14, 15 0, 1, 2, 4, 5, 6, 11, 14
  0, 1, 5, 7, 9, 10, 13, 1, 2, 6, 8, 10, 14, 15 2, 3, 4, 6, 10, 11, 13 0, 7, 9, 10, 13, 14, 15 2, 3, 6, 7, 9, 10, 11, 12
  2, 4, 5, 6, 7, 8, 15 3, 4, 6, 8, 11, 12, 14 4, 7, 8, 10, 12, 14, 15 1, 4, 5, 6, 11, 12, 14, 0, 2, 3, 5, 8, 10, 13
  2, 3, 6, 7 10, 11, 12, 13 1, 3, 6, 9, 11, 12, 13, 0, 1, 7, 8, 10, 12, 14 2, 3, 5, 10, 11, 12, 13 0, 1, 3, 6, 8, 9, 12, 13
  0, 1, 10, 11, 12, 14, 15 0, 1, 2, 4, 5, 6, 11, 14 1, 4, 8, 10, 11, 12, 14, 15 0, 3, 6, 7, 8, 14, 15 1, 3, 6, 8, 9, 12, 13
  3, 4, 5, 6, 7, 8, 9, 11 1, 2, 5, 7, 10, 13, 15 0, 3, 7, 8, 11, 12, 14, 15 1, 3, 5, 6, 8, 9, 10, 13 0, 3, 4, 10, 12, 13, 14, 15
  2, 3, 5, 7, 9, 10, 11 3, 4, 5, 6, 7, 8, 9, 11 0, 1, 4, 5, 6, 11, 14 1, 4, 6, 11, 12, 14, 15 0, 2, 4, 6, 11, 13, 15
  0, 2, 4, 6, 7, 9, 13 0, 1, 2, 5, 7, 9, 13, 14 2, 3, 6, 7, 8, 11, 12 0, 4, 5, 6, 7, 9, 14 2, 3, 4, 5, 12, 13, 14
  3, 6, 10, 11, 12, 13, 14, 15 1, 3, 4, 6, 7, 8, 11, 15 0, 2, 7, 8, 9, 10, 15 2, 5, 6, 8, 9, 10, 11, 12 4, 6, 8, 9, 11, 13, 15
  1, 5, 8, 10, 11, 12, 14, 15 0, 2, 3, 7, 9, 11, 12, 15 2, 3, 4, 5, 8, 10, 11 0, 2, 4, 8, 10, 13, 15 1, 2, 3, 4, 5, 9, 10, 13

 

3.2 Синтез счётчика

По своему номеру варианта из таблицы 5 выписывают исходные данные для расчёта: число разрядов счетчика, модуль счета, тип триггера и серия микросхем. По последней цифре номера варианта задания из таблицы 6 выписывают последовательность кодовых комбинаций, начиная с номера строки начала счета. Количество кодовых комбинаций равно модулю счёта (М). Эта последовательность является основой для синтеза счётчика.

Если у вас указаны два типа триггера, то два младших разряда выполняются на первом типе триггера, а остальные – на втором.

Если число разрядов счётчика равно 4, а в таблице 5 указаны пятиразрядные двоичные числа, то левый (старший) бит кода отбрасывается.

Если номер Вашего варианта превышает число 29, то из номера следует вычесть 30.

 

Таблица 5- Варианты заданий для синтеза счетчика

 

Номер варианта задания Число разрядов (шт.) Модуль счёта (М) Номер строки начала счёта Тип триггера Серия ИМС
        JK, D  
        T  
        JK  
        T  
        RS  
        D  
        RS  
        T, D  
        JK, T  
        D, T  
        T, D  
        JK, D  
        T  
        JK  
        D  
        T, JK  
        D  
        RS  
        T, D  
        JK, T  
        RS, T  
        T, D  
        D, JK  
        T  
        T, RS  
        D  
        RS  
        D  
        D, JK  
        T  

Таблица 6- Варианты смены состояний счетчика

 

Вариант   Номер строки Последняя цифра номера варианта задания
                   
                     
                     
                     
                     
                     
                     
                     
                     
                     
                     
                     
                     
                     
                     
                     
                     
                     
                     
                     
                     

 

 






© 2023 :: MyLektsii.ru :: Мои Лекции
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ав.
Копирование текстов разрешено только с указанием индексируемой ссылки на источник.